Dietary fiber diets have been associated
with weight maintenance, weight loss and may
reduce the risk of developing cardiovascular
disease and diabetes (Mann and Cummings, 2009;
Elleuch et al., 2011). Inulin is a nondigestible,
carbohydrate-occurring, soluble fiber that is
added to a variety of processed foods to increase
the dietary fiber, replace fat, add mild sweetness
(especially in combination with high intensity
sweetener) and modify texture
